    <title>2026 (8) TMI 309 - TRIPURA HIGH COURT</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=796436</link>
    <description>Rectification of bona fide GST return-reporting errors is permissible where invoices were mistakenly reported under a GST TDS GSTIN instead of the regular GSTIN. Sections 37(3) and 39(9) of the CGST Act require a purposive approach allowing correction of Form GSTR-1 and Form GSTR-3B to ensure accurate return data, provided there is no revenue loss. Technical limitations of the GST portal should not prevent rectification. The retrospective relaxation under Section 16(5) covers the relevant period for availing input tax credit. The invoices may be corrected through online or manual means.</description>
